Summary

This vegetable juice contains a variety of concentrated vegetable juices, providing beneficial nutrients like vitamins A and C, and antioxidants. However, it is classified as ultra-processed due to the inclusion of natural flavoring and citric acid, which limits its score. The presence of a single additive and the high processing level prevent it from achieving a higher rating despite its nutrient-rich ingredients.

Concentrated juices of tomatoes
Very Good

Tomato juice concentrate is rich in lycopene, an antioxidant linked to reduced risk of certain diseases. It provides vitamins A and C, supporting immune function and skin health. The concentration process retains most of the beneficial nutrients.

Benefits

High in antioxidants like lycopene, which may reduce the risk of chronic diseases. Provides essential vitamins that support immune health.

Concentrated juices of carrots
Very Good

Carrot juice concentrate is a rich source of beta-carotene, which the body converts to vitamin A. It supports vision and immune health. The concentration process helps preserve its nutrient content.

Benefits

Provides beta-carotene, which supports eye health and immune function. Contains antioxidants that may help protect against oxidative damage.

Concentrated juices of beets
Good

Beet juice concentrate is high in nitrates, which can improve blood flow and lower blood pressure. It also contains antioxidants like betalains. The concentration process helps preserve these beneficial compounds.

Benefits

May improve cardiovascular health due to its nitrate content. Provides antioxidants that support overall health.

Natural flavoring
Bad

Natural flavoring is a catch-all term that can include a variety of substances derived from natural sources. It lacks transparency, making it difficult to assess its health impact. Often used to enhance flavor without providing nutritional benefits.

Risks

Lack of transparency can lead to potential allergens or unwanted additives.

Citric acid
Neutral

Citric acid is used as a preservative and to add acidity to the juice. It is naturally found in citrus fruits and is generally recognized as safe. Helps maintain the product's freshness and flavor.

Benefits

Helps preserve the product and enhance its flavor. Naturally found in citrus fruits.
